Transaction 699241d02bb1bd1072b42984f21c89a5493fd752d1ede1c698b519d610e70fde

5 Input
2 Outputs
  • 699241d02bb1bd1072b42984f21c89a5493fd752d1ede1c698b519d610e70fde:0
  • value  10000000
    address  1FJeSwLDP3uUKaFJx8irbGhH1DoXfHn4rA
  • 699241d02bb1bd1072b42984f21c89a5493fd752d1ede1c698b519d610e70fde:1
  • value  16870054
    address  3J18QDwBV8kMnMEiyHhBLxVGCsW9F1PSu3